Suspects Arrested After Theft From Hanover Walmart

Two Londoners have been arrested in connection with theft of electronics from the Walmart store in Hanover.

A Hanover Police Service says two men entered the store on May 27 shortly after 7am in the morning, and forced open a display case.  They removed over $13,000 worth of electronics and left the store.

Shortly after 7am Sunday morning, an employee of the Owen Sound Walmart recognized the suspects who were inside that store and called police.   Members of the Owen Sound Police Service took the suspects into custody without incident.

Brandon Simmers, 31, of London is charged with theft over $5,000, mischief under $5,000, and breach of recognizance.

Michael Resendes, 27, of London is charged with theft over $5,000.

Police say further charges are pending from other jurisdictions in Ontario.
